titleOfInvention Preparation method of injector using tween-80 as solubilizer
abstract The invention provides a method for preparing an injection. The method comprises the following steps: mixing a purified human body accepted liquid medicine for injection with refined Tween-80, and adding water for injection into the mixture until final concentration of the Tween-80 is between 1 and 5 gram/liter so as to obtain the injection. The method for refining the Tween-80 comprises the following steps: taking the Tween-80 to be added with the water for injection to prepare a solution with mass concentration of between 10 and 30 percent; and keeping slight boiling for 5 to 10 minutes after the solution is boiled, cooling the solution to be between 70 and 80 DEG C, adding 1 to 5 gram/liter activated carbon into the solution, stirring the solution to be cooled at a temperature of between 50 and 60 DEG C, and filtering the solution to obtain a refined Tween-80 aqueous solution. The method has the advantages that, according to the refining method, compared with the Tween-80 not refined, the refined Tween-80 has obviously reduced toxicity, and greatly improved safety coefficient of the Tween-80. Injection, in particular intravenous injection, prepared by the refined Tween-80 can reduce rate of adverse reaction after clinical application, and improve the safety of clinical medication.
